Because we are likely in the final season of the original "classic" Pathfinder rules/setting I thought that more players might like an opportunity to participate in one of the many Pathfinder Adventure Paths. An Adventure Path is a campaign, a long term adventure that allows the characters to impact pivotal moments in Golarian lore as well as level up significantly as the adventure path continues.
